Inland AV Solutions INC, C-7 Low Voltage Systems Contractor in Calimesa, CA
Inland AV Solutions INC operating as a corporation holds an active California contractor license (CSLB #1117942), valid through Mar 31, 2028. First issued in 2024, the license has been on the CSLB roster for 2 years. It carries a single CSLB classification: C-7 — Low Voltage Systems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with Ohio Casualty Insurance Company (the) and active workers' compensation coverage from Zenith Insurance Company. The business is based in Calimesa, in Riverside County, California.
